Transaction 13dcfb7d56abef501415fdb97626acc3f38d5a45b9e23041b63f7ac23af1a383

2 Input
2 Outputs
  • 13dcfb7d56abef501415fdb97626acc3f38d5a45b9e23041b63f7ac23af1a383:0
  • value  372974398
    address  1Hr3WQmJZ8uwBc1oxyaxAayC3gAnfcqqCw
  • 13dcfb7d56abef501415fdb97626acc3f38d5a45b9e23041b63f7ac23af1a383:1
  • value  15602
    address  15zBSdJ3DsPiVBo6abTDyVmVcgvKZhT1y3